tandkaak
Dutch
Etymology
Compound of tand (“tooth”) + kaak (“jaw”). This etymology is incomplete. You can help Wiktionary by elaborating on the origins of this term.
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/ˈtɑnt.kaːk/
Noun
tandkaak f or m (plural tandkaken, diminutive tandkaakje n)
- Any spider of genus Enoplognatha.
- Hypernym: kogelspin
